Output 266cc8268c89fc218dcb1704c7c12065e2fb29f859acedbc9b8197c268ff36d7:63

value
101469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3406b758624ea6a86f62fe7560136507eb13e92f OP_EQUAL
address
36S77AhxLYTEikxggd96DfhFGWDxjMFvxi
transaction
266cc8268c89fc218dcb1704c7c12065e2fb29f859acedbc9b8197c268ff36d7
spent
true